Preserved homograft bone chips were implanted into the middle ears of 12 rabbits with close contact of the graft with the bony wall of the bulla. Bone new formation was observed in all grafts, but remodelling was incomplete after a year. The bone chips were connected to the graft bed by new host bone. The homograft was identified by radioactive labelling. For bone new formation the intercellular substance of the transplant was removed by thost tissue and was partly reused in bone new formation.
